网站www.refdag.nl根据日期显示其内容:星期天他们不希望读者因宗教原因阅读文章。 他们用来完成这个的Javascript看起来像这样:
http://www.refdag.nl/js/common/sunday_block.js
因此,更改客户端的日期已经是解决此问题的解决方案。关闭所有Javascript也是可能的。但如果我只是将上面提到的脚本部分留在客户端上,那就更好了。
什么是好的解决方案?阻止上述文件不起作用,因为该网站使用一个巨大的javascript文件,其中这些文件相互附加(http://www.refdag.nl/js/www.refdag.nl-bundle.js?转= 3994)。是否有适用于Chrome的插件,您可以在加载之前重写javascript或其他内容?
答案 0 :(得分:1)
这不是AdBlock的用途,但我相信你应该能够告诉它阻止脚本。
答案 1 :(得分:0)
除了禁用脚本或在HTA中读取页面之外,没什么可做的。该脚本是内联的并且是匿名函数,因此除非您能够在执行脚本之前重写日期函数,否则无法拦截脚本,例如
javascript:void(Date=function() { return null })
或类似的
我个人会用
视图-出处:http://www.refdag.nl/
并在添加后将其粘贴到IDE中
<base ref="http://www.refdag.nl/" />
也许是我的脚本或删除脚本